Plot Summary

This documentary offers an intimate look into the life of José Mujica, the former president of Uruguay, often called the 'world's poorest president.' It explores his journey from revolutionary to president, highlighting his simple lifestyle, progressive policies, and philosophical views on life, wealth, and happiness. The film delves into his personal relationships and his enduring influence on politics and society.

Fun Fact

José Mujica, even as president, famously drove his beloved 1987 Volkswagen Beetle, which he refused to sell for a reported $1 million, embodying his commitment to simplicity.
